WorldSkills Kazan 2019: The World Championships of Vocational Skills
WorldSkills, the world championships of vocational skills, will take place in Kazan, Russia from 22–27 August 2019. Around 1,400 participants will be representing almost 70 countries in over 50 vocational skills. Doka is sponsoring this year's concrete construction competition for the third time.

Every two years, WorldSkills organises the world championships of vocational skills. The Russian city of Kazan is the venue for this year’s 45th edition, which will be attended by around 1,400 participants from almost 70 countries. The event brings together young people from all over the world, who come to have a chance at winning a prestigious medal in their chosen trade. The four-day competition will take place at the Kazan Expo International Exhibition Centre, which was built specially for WorldSkills. The participants represent the best in their class and were selected through qualifying competitions held in WorldSkills member countries and regions.

Doka is delighted to once again be taking part in the WorldSkills world championships of vocational skills and, for the third time (2015, 2017 and 2019), to be sponsoring the entire “Concrete Construction Work” competition in the "Construction and Building Technology” category. As a sponsor, Doka is not only providing the materials in the form of Frami Xlife framed formwork, but is also contributing to this international competition which reinforces the reputation of the dual system of vocational training and puts young, well-trained specialists in the limelight. A total of nine countries, each with two participants, will compete: Austria, Brazil, China, France, Germany, India, Kazakhstan, Russia and Sweden. The next championships will take place in 2021 in Shanghai, China.

The European champions have already been chosen
Between 26 and 28 September 2018, Hungexpo exhibition centre in the Hungarian capital hosted the “EuroSkills Budapest 2018” European championships of vocational skills. Around 600 young competitors under the age of 25 and hailing from 28 countries took part in 37 official competitions. Six teams from six countries took part in the “Concrete Construction Work” competition in the “Demonstration Skills" category: Austria, Denmark, Germany, Italy, Russia and Sweden. Ultimately, it was the Austrian team that celebrated winning the gold medal.

The three-day competition was accompanied by exhibitions, meetings and other trade events.
EuroSkills offers a wide range of career options, so everyone can find the best fit. Over the course of the three days, as well as watching the live construction work of the competition itself, visitors also had the opportunity to visit the Doka stand, where Doka employees provided information on the latest formwork technology, such as Dokadek30, and on current job openings. Visitors were also able to try out Doka Virtual Reality.

From 16–20 September 2020, EuroSkills will be held in Austria for the first time, at a venue in Graz. More information on EuroSkills Budapest 2018 and EuroSkills Graz 2020 can be found on the following websites:

About WorldSkills:
With its beginnings dating back to 1946, WorldSkills International is a leading organisation for the promotion of technical education, career development and international cooperation. Around 1,400 competitors will be taking part in the four-day event to demonstrate their skills and precision in front of more 20,000 spectators.

About EuroSkills:
Following the example of the international WorldSkills world championships of vocational skills, the EuroSkills European championships were held for the first time in 2008. At the core of the European championships is the vocational skills competition, in which young people from all over Europe, from the most diverse vocational training systems, put their professional skills to the test in a three-day competition.
